I took the Shearwater Peregrine on a 5-day liveaboard in the Bahamas and never once worried about battery life. After 12 dives totaling 8 hours underwater, plus surface intervals and dive planning, I still had 60% battery remaining. That kind of reliability changes how you approach dive trips.
The 2.2-inch color LCD display is the best I have used in this price range. In bright Caribbean sunlight, I could read depth and time without shading the screen. During a night dive off Bimini, the backlight provided perfect visibility without being blinding. The display uses a high-contrast design that presents critical information at a glance.

What sets the Peregrine apart is the vibration alert system. Audible alarms fail when hoods cover your ears or when boat noise interferes underwater. The Peregrine vibrates for safety stops, ascent rate warnings, and no-decompression limits. I felt every alert even through my 5mm wetsuit and hood during a choppy surface interval.
The two-button interface follows Shearwater’s philosophy of simplicity. Everything you need is two button presses away. There is no endless menu diving when you want to check your surface interval or plan the next dive. The state-aware menu structure knows whether you are on the surface or underwater and presents relevant options.

The Garmin Descent Mk2i replaced three devices in my gear bag. It serves as my dive computer, fitness tracker, and everyday smartwatch. The titanium construction survived a liveaboard where I accidentally knocked it against tank valves and camera housings multiple times. Not a single scratch.
Air integration changes how you dive. Pairing with the Descent T1 transmitter gives real-time tank pressure on your wrist. I could monitor my gas supply during the dive and see exactly how my breathing rate changed with depth and exertion. The SubWave sonar network even lets you monitor up to 5 divers within 10 meters, a feature that proved invaluable during group dives.

Battery life impressed me most. In dive mode with air integration active, I got 3 full days of diving before needing to charge. As a smartwatch, it lasts 16 days with regular notifications and activity tracking. That means one less charger to pack for weekend dive trips.
The 1.4-inch color display is 36% larger than the previous Mk1 model. I could read depth, time, and pressure simultaneously without scrolling. During a safety stop at 15 feet, all three critical numbers were visible at once. The backlight adjusts automatically based on ambient light.

The Cressi Leonardo 2.0 is the dive computer I recommend to every new diver. It does one thing and does it well. During my testing, I handed it to a student on their checkout dive. Within 10 minutes, they understood the display and felt confident monitoring their depth and time.
The single-button operation seems limiting until you use it. One button cycles through all screens. There is no confusion about which button does what. During a night dive in Florida, I appreciated not fumbling for multiple buttons with cold fingers. The interface becomes intuitive quickly.

Accuracy surprised me. I wore the Leonardo alongside a Shearwater Teric on 12 dives. The no-decompression limits matched within 2 minutes every time. The CNS oxygen toxicity calculations aligned perfectly. This budget computer uses the same RGBM algorithm as Cressi’s more expensive models.
Battery life is excellent. The CR2430 lithium battery lasts approximately 70 hours of dive time. For a diver doing 50 dives per year, that means replacing the battery every 18-24 months. The user-replaceable design means no trips to the shop. I swapped the battery in my hotel room between dive days.

The Shearwater Teric is the dive computer that makes other divers jealous. I wore it on a wreck dive in North Carolina where visibility dropped to 10 feet. The AMOLED display cut through the murky water like a beacon. Every digit was crisp and readable even with my mask fogging.
What justifies the premium price is the attention to detail. The Bühlmann ZHL-16c algorithm with configurable gradient factors gives technical divers precise control over their decompression. You can program up to 5 gas mixes and switch between them underwater with two button presses. The compass is the most accurate I have used on a dive computer.

Wireless charging via the included cradle is convenient. The battery lasts 2-3 days of intensive diving. I got 4 days of 3-tank dives in Cozumel before needing to charge. The vibration alerts are stronger than the Peregrine, impossible to miss even in strong currents.
The display customization lets you choose colors and layout. I set mine with a high-contrast red and white scheme that works in all lighting conditions. The big display mode shows three rows of information for easier reading. Standard mode gives four rows for more data at once.

How to Choose the Right Wrist Dive Computer
Selecting the best scuba diving computers wrist model depends on your diving style, experience level, and budget. Here are the key factors that matter most.
Understanding Dive Computer Algorithms
The algorithm determines how your computer calculates nitrogen absorption and decompression obligations. Different brands use different mathematical models. Shearwater uses the Bühlmann ZHL-16c with configurable gradient factors. Suunto uses their RGBM model which tends to be more conservative. Cressi also uses RGBM with adjustable conservatism levels.
More conservative algorithms build in larger safety margins but shorten your bottom time. Less conservative algorithms allow longer dives but with slightly increased risk. Most modern computers let you adjust conservatism settings. Beginners should start conservative and adjust as they gain experience.
Air Integration Benefits and Trade-offs
Air integration displays tank pressure on your wrist via a wireless transmitter. You see remaining gas, consumption rate, and time-to-empty calculations. This information helps you manage gas more efficiently and plan ascents better. The Garmin Descent Mk2i and Mk3i excel here with multi-diver monitoring.
However, air integration adds cost and complexity. Transmitters cost extra and require batteries. Some divers prefer the simplicity of a pressure gauge on their regulator. For single tank recreational diving, many experienced divers skip air integration. For technical diving or those who want precise gas management, it is worth the investment.
Display Types and Readability
Display quality matters more than most divers realize until they are 80 feet down in murky water. AMOLED screens like the Shearwater Teric and Garmin Mk3i offer the best visibility with vibrant colors and deep blacks. Color LCD screens work well but lack the contrast. Monochrome displays like the Garmin G1 prioritize battery life over visual appeal.
Screen size affects readability. Larger screens show more data at once but make the computer bulkier. The Garmin Mk2i’s 1.4-inch display balances information density with wearability. Smaller watch-style computers require scrolling through screens to see all data. Consider what information you want visible simultaneously during a safety stop.
Battery Life Considerations
Battery technology varies widely. User-replaceable batteries like the Cressi Leonardo’s CR2430 last 70+ dive hours and cost pennies to replace. Rechargeable batteries like the Shearwater Peregrine’s offer convenience but require charging stations. Consider your diving frequency and access to power.
Smartwatch-style computers drain batteries faster. The Garmin G1 lasts 21 days as a smartwatch but only 25 hours in dive mode. Dedicated dive computers like the Peregrine focus battery life on diving. For liveaboard trips without reliable charging, longer battery life reduces anxiety.
Comfort and Daily Wear
Computer size affects whether you will actually wear it daily. The Shearwater Teric is compact for its capability but still bulkier than a regular watch. The Garmin G1 passes as an everyday sports watch. The Mk2i and Mk3i are clearly dive computers that look out of place in business settings.
Wrist fit matters for accurate readings. A loose computer moves during dives and may affect pressure sensor accuracy. A tight computer is uncomfortable during long surface intervals. Consider your wetsuit thickness when evaluating band length. Some divers prefer bungee mounts over standard straps for better fit.

Do I need air integration on my dive computer?
Air integration is helpful but not essential for recreational diving. It displays tank pressure on your wrist and calculates remaining gas time. Many experienced divers use standard pressure gauges instead. Air integration becomes more valuable for technical diving or precise gas management.
